New people weren’t an oddity but once a special four Formed a bond beyond the office like they’d been friends before. Bret was ruggedly handsome, a pure prankster through and through Henri had a ready argument for if sky was blue. I was facing a divorce and losing my sanity Steve, meanwhile, had cornered the market on stability. Breaks were always spent together, lunches often were shared If someone needed a friend, three were instantly there They called the guys “Ruth’s Harem” but our quest was not romance We just enjoyed each other whenever we had the chance. We rejoiced in Bret’s wedding, were excited by Steve’s child Folks thought us a strange grouping - we just looked at them and smiled. But life can’t remain stagnant... Steve found a much better job Henri and I were transferred - we were not the same old mob. But Steve had great perception, knew how I needed a friend Wondered that I would not hug... though sometimes I'd pretend So I became his project: Hugging lessons every week Until I stopped withdrawing, he kept giving his critique. He knew the reasons why, of course, I feared too much a touch I’d carefully built barriers, limped on with bitter crutch. There wasn’t any cheating - his wife knew he was with me He chipped through my resistance, tossing out mental debris. I moved to a new city, got a letter in the mail Steve had developed rare cancer and all treatments had failed I choked back tears and called him, he had just a whisper left Holding on for his son’s birth; I was sucker punched, bereft. He got to see his baby boy and lasted one week more I came home from the funeral angry at God, heartsore. And then I got a phone call in the middle of the night I knew from the lateness of hour that something wasn’t right. “Who is this?” I demanded, but then I could not believe When a man so softly whispered, “I’m sorry... this is Steve.” Goosebumps popped out over me, I was shaking to the bone I don’t believe in ghosts but just who was that on the phone? Don’t know why I didn’t slam it down, but my hand was stilled I knew I had to talk with him though my blood was quite chilled. And the man was a stranger, dialing me was a mistake He wanted to say goodbye, then his life he planned to take. I don’t remember what was said, but we talked for ages And from despair I walked him back in minuscule stages Until at last he sobbed to me that he would be okay And promised to find counseling before the end of day. “Why did you do this for me?” was the last thing that he asked “This can’t have been much fun for you but you embraced the task.” I told him there’s an angel and that they share a name My angel gave so much to me and it would be a shame If yet another fine young man left this world far too soon. Then I walked to my window, blew a kiss up to the moon Told Steve I’d miss him always... that he lives on in my heart He gave enough for me to give someone else a fresh start Compassion extends itself - we may not see our reward But we perform a miracle when we make life less hard Our actions may seem small to us; another soul they’ll tug Towards a brighter tomorrow... Thanks to Steve, I now can hug. HSB 4/27/55-8/5/86 |
